Yep, dmg are just disk images. Think of them as virtual drives or cds. Opening them just mounts the drive as a volume and that volume can be ejected afterwards. Often the install is a drag-n-drop install, or if the dmg contains an installer app, then that can be run. A common mistake is to drag the app directly from a mounted dmg to the dock to run it, but if the app needs to write to itself it won't be able to and when the computer is restarted the dmg will no longer be mounted, thus causing the app in the dock to no longer work.

@elfis
There's a video on YT that explains how to get back control over the window (How to unstuck jDownloader underneath menubar) :- "**External links are only visible to Support Staff**. You need to go into System Preferences and make sure "Spaces" is enabled, and then take note which key is used to activate "Spaces" (it might be F8). Another solution might be to just change the resolution of your display to a lower one. When you return back to the initial resolution all windows will be smaller and visible. |
